TETTAU

State : Brandenburg
District (Kreis) : Oberspreewald-Lausitz
Additions : 1974-1989 Lindenau

Wappen von Tettau (Brandenburg)/Arms (crest) of Tettau (Brandenburg)
Official blazon
German In Blau eine goldene Spitze, darin zwei blaue Wellenbalken überhöht von einem blauen Wassertropfen.
English blazon wanted

Origin/meaning

The arms were granted on March 14, 1996.

The town lies in between the rivers Schwarzer Elzer and Alter Pulsnitz, which is symbolised by the golden point and the blue field. The blue and gold colours are also the historical colours of the Oberlausitz region. The drop of water and the waves symbolise that one of the largest water production facilities in Brandenburg is in the town.
